New Jersey recently disclosed a registration glitch that led to noncitizens being added to the state’s voter rolls. Now, the DOJ claims the rare occurrence is proof that Trump’s anti-mail voting executive order needs to be implemented — and the Supreme Court could weigh in at any moment.

Urging Supreme Court to greenlight Trump’s mail voting order, DOJ seizes on New Jersey registration glitch

It’s just the latest example of Republicans exploiting the error to advance their anti-voting agenda.

Powerful AI models have once again gone rogue. This time, they were particularly sneaky. A UK government-backed AI research institute said Tuesday that during routine tests, models built by OpenAI and Anthropic unexpectedly took “autonomous, unsanctioned action on the live internet,

AI Just Went Rogue Again. This Time It Turned to Deception.

A U.K. government-backed research group said OpenAI and Anthropic systems took unsanctioned actions and behaved deceptively during testing.
